DIFFERENTIAL EFFECT OF GAMMA‐IRRADIATED AND HEAT‐TREATED LYMPHOCYTES ON T CELL ACTIVATION, AND INTERLEUKIN‐2 AND INTERLEUKIN‐3 RELEASE IN THE HUMAN MIXED LYMPHOCYTE REACTION

Heat-inactivated (45°C/1 hr) lymphocytes selectively activate suppressor T cells in the mixed lymphocyte reaction (MLR), while no significant proliferation and cytotoxic T lymphocyte activation can be detected. It is not well understood why hyperthermic treatment abolishes the stimulatory capacity of lymphocytes since HLA-DR molecules remain detectable immediately following heat exposure.
